WebOct 3, 2024 · ReadWrite caching should not be used to host SQL Server files as SQL Server does not support data consistency with the ReadWrite cache. None cache configuration should be used for the disks hosting SQL Server Log file as the log file is written sequentially and does not benefit from ReadOnly caching. WebMar 16, 2024 · 1. The operations in... tshirts blank t shirts exporterWebApr 14, 2013 · 1. With your focus in the Query window, select Edit --> IntelliSense --> Refresh Local Cache. 2. With your focus in the Query window, press Ctrl+Shift+R.
